About Fox Harbour

Fox Harbour is less a “town” than a thin ribbon of coastline with a big-name address—an enclave on the Northumberland Strait where sea spray and manicured greens share the same horizon. The community’s modern identity is inseparable from Fox Harb’r Resort: a luxury hub with marina slips, championship golf, and a seasonal rhythm that swells in summer and settles into near-silence once the weather turns. The landscape does the heavy lifting here—wide skies, low cliffs, long light, and a shoreline that feels purposely unhurried.

Who lives in Fox Harbour depends on the calendar. Summer brings second-home owners, boaters, and golfers—often older, higher-income households who treat the place as a retreat rather than a base. Year-round residents are few, and daily errands lean outward to surrounding communities like Wallace and Pugwash for essentials, services, and a fuller sense of small-town life. The result is a neighbourhood that reads private and polished when occupied, and deeply quiet in the shoulder seasons.

Real estate follows that same resort-cove logic: limited supply, a focus on view corridors and privacy, and a market shaped by lifestyle rather than commuting patterns. Homes tend to skew toward custom builds, newer or renovated properties, and parcels that prioritize water access or proximity to the resort amenities. For buyers, the appeal is not walkability or density—it’s the combination of maritime seclusion, recreational infrastructure, and a coastal setting that still feels distinctly rural Nova Scotia.
